Patent number: 10486282Abstract: Disclosed is a wheel flange burr brushing device, comprising clamping roller motors, a second clamping cylinder, second travel switches, a second feeding sliding plate, an upper rack, a gear, a lower rack, a feeding guide rail, belt pulleys, driving belts, rotating shaft supports, servo motors and the like. After feeding, a first clamping cylinder and a second clamping cylinder move synchronously first to clamp a wheel; next, the clamping roller motors are started to drive the wheel to rotate; then a lifting cylinder is started to drive a lifting platform to ascend, meanwhile, a feeding cylinder is started to drive a first feeding sliding plate and the second feeding sliding plate to reciprocate, and the servo motors are started to drive burr brushes to reverse cyclically; and the lifting cylinder stops moving when the burr brushes contact the flange face, the burr brushes begin brushing burrs.Type: GrantFiled: November 2, 2017Date of Patent: November 26, 2019Assignee: CITIC DICASTAL CO., LTDInventors: Huiying Liu, Yacong Zhang

Patent number: 9724796Abstract: The present invention relates to a wheel polishing apparatus composed of a frame, motors, servo electric cylinders, a polishing head, guide rails and the like. A wheel is fixed onto the clamp on the platform, a motor I rotates the platform and the wheel via the main shaft, a motor II rotates the polishing head via the drive shaft; the canting servo electric cylinder can realize the relative movement of the polishing head along the contour line of the back cavity of the wheel via the canting guide rail, the horizontal servo electric cylinder can realize constant contact between the polishing head and the back cavity of the wheel via the horizontal guide rail. The invention can realize the function of automatically polishing the back cavity of the wheel, which has desirable effects and advanced process and high degree of automation, and is characterized by simple construction and low cost.Type: GrantFiled: December 28, 2015Date of Patent: August 8, 2017Assignee: CITIC DICASTAL CO., LTD.Inventors: Bowen Xue, Yacong Zhang, Jiandong Guo, Yongning Wang, Zhihua Zhu, Changhai Li, Binyu Xiong

Patent number: 9492865Abstract: The present invention provides a take out device of the wheel die casting machine, consisting of a guide sleeve, a guide post, a cylinder, a motor, a fixture and a bearing seat, etc. When in use, the take out device provided by the present invention can stably receive the wheels produced by die-casting and then remove the four joint flashes, so that the problems that the wheel directly drops onto a tray to cause knock damage on the facade and the flashes become hard and are difficult to be removed after the wheel is cooled by dipping in water are solved, and meanwhile, the take out device has the advantages of simple structure, low manufacturing cost and safe and stable performance.Type: GrantFiled: December 29, 2015Date of Patent: November 15, 2016Assignee: CITIC Dicastal CO., LTD.Inventors: Bowen Xue, Yacong Zhang, Jiandong Guo, Yongning Wang, Zhihua Zhu, Changhai Li, Binyu Xiong
